Mental health conditions such as depression, anxiety, and PTSD are becoming increasingly common, affecting millions of people worldwide. It's essential to have access to quality care and treatment, which is where insurance comes in.
There are various types of insurance coverage that can provide support for mental health issues. In this section, we'll explore the different options available to ensure you're well-informed about your choices.
Some common forms of insurance coverage include employer-sponsored plans, individual policies, and government programs like Medicaid and Medicare. It's crucial to understand the differences between these options to make an informed decision.
